#4033c9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4033c9 is composed of 25.1% red, 20%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.2% cyan, 74.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 245.2 degrees, a saturation of 59.5% and a lightness of 49.4%. #4033c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#8066ff with #000093.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#4033c9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04030d is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4033c9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787785 is the less saturated color, while #1803f9 is the most saturated one.
